#1. Ron’s Place
4145 Belt Line Rd, Addison, TX 75001
Check out Ron’s Place for a huge selection of draft beers. With over 32 different beers on tap to choose from, you’re sure to find something for you. Go with a popular favorite or even a local brew. The English-style pub has plenty of seating for all-sized parties, even a community table that sits up to 16. On Texas Tuesday, select beers are only $3 per pint all-day, and the same deal is offered every Friday night from 11 pm – 1 am.

#3. 12 Cuts Brazilian Steakhouse
18010 Dallas Pkwy., Dallas, TX 75287
Enjoy a Brazilian Steakhouse experience at 12 Cuts Brazilian Steakhouse. Start your meal at the market fresh salad bar, containing a selection of salads, fruits, cheeses, and more. Churrascaria style dining means Prime Choice meats are brought to your table and are hand-cut tableside. This truly unique dining experience is sure to be a dinner to remember.

#5. Table 13
4812 Belt Line Rd., Addison, TX 75254
Table 13’s impeccable atmosphere makes the perfect venue for date night, special occasions, or anytime you’re craving top-notch services and live music. The grand piano sets the scene for nightly live music, featuring popular Dallas-based artists including David Salter, Melani Skybell, Mike Nicosia, and the Marc Toussaint Combo. See who’s performing each night on their events calendar. On the menu, you’ll find delicious craft cocktails, an expansive wine selection, and delicious southern meals such as shrimp scampi or steak diane.
#6. Nate’s Seafood
14951 Midway Rd, Addison, TX 75001
Kick-off the weekend with live music every Thursday at Nate’s Seafood. Live blues music and Gulf seafood are staples at Nate’s, with different bands featured every Thursday and Sunday. This Thursday, try one of their Coastal Classics, including fried Gulf oysters and red beans and rice (number one in the Metroplex!).
